Understanding Humidity and Its Importance in Plant Growth
Humidity refers to the amount of water vapor present in the air. It is commonly expressed as relative humidity (RH), which is the percentage of water vapor in the air relative to the maximum amount the air can hold at that temperature. For instance, 50% RH means the air holds half the water vapor it could possibly hold at a given temperature.
Humidity influences several physiological processes in plants such as transpiration, nutrient uptake, stomatal conductance, and photosynthesis:
- Transpiration: Plants lose water through tiny pores called stomata in their leaves. Transpiration helps in cooling the plant and transporting nutrients from roots to shoots.
- Stomatal regulation: The opening and closing of stomata are affected by humidity levels. High humidity reduces transpiration but can increase the risk of fungal diseases; low humidity increases transpiration but can cause excessive water loss.
- Nutrient absorption: Adequate humidity ensures balanced water uptake by roots and prevents stress that might hinder nutrient absorption.
- Photosynthesis: Healthy leaf tissue maintained by proper humidity encourages efficient photosynthesis.
For growing Jubilees optimally, maintaining balanced humidity is vital to avoid common issues like wilting due to desiccation or fungal infections caused by excess moisture.

Ideal Humidity Levels for Growing Healthy Jubilees
General Humidity Range
For most flowering plants including Jubilee varieties, an optimal relative humidity range typically falls between 40% and 60%. This range strikes a balance:
- It prevents excessive water loss through transpiration.
- It reduces stress that might stunt growth or cause flower drop.
- It limits high moisture conditions that promote fungal or bacterial diseases such as powdery mildew or root rot.
Seedling Stage
During germination and seedling stages, Jubilees require higher humidity—around 70% to 80% RH—to prevent drying out and encourage successful sprouting. Higher humidity levels help maintain moisture around young delicate tissues before roots are fully established.
Vegetative Growth Stage
Once established, Jubilees generally thrive at moderate RH levels between 50% and 70% during vegetative growth. This supports healthy leaf development while controlling transpiration rates that affect nutrient uptake.
Flowering Stage
During flowering, maintaining RH between 40% and 60% is critical. Lower humidity within this range helps reduce the risk of fungal infections on blossoms while promoting better pollination and flower quality.
Nighttime vs Daytime Humidity
Plants often experience higher RH at night due to lower temperatures reducing evaporation rates. For Jubilees:
- Aim for slightly higher RH at night (~60%) to prevent dehydration.
- Maintain lower daytime RH (~40%-50%) to facilitate gas exchange and reduce disease risk.
This diurnal variation mimics natural outdoor conditions and supports healthy physiological cycles.
Effects of Improper Humidity on Jubilees
Low Humidity Problems (< 40%)
- Excessive Transpiration: Leads to rapid water loss causing wilting, leaf curling, browning edges.
- Stomatal Closure: Limits CO2 uptake affecting photosynthesis.
- Nutrient Deficiency: Poor water uptake results in nutrient imbalances.
- Flower Drop: Stress may cause premature shedding of buds or flowers.
High Humidity Problems (> 70%)
- Fungal Diseases: Powdery mildew, botrytis blight thrive in moist environments.
- Root Rot: Waterlogged soil combined with high air moisture promotes harmful microbes.
- Poor Pollination: Excess moisture can reduce pollen viability.
- Reduced Transpiration: Can lead to nutrient transport issues within plant tissues.
Maintaining optimal humidity minimizes these risks ensuring vibrant healthy Jubilees.
How to Monitor Humidity Levels for Growing Jubilees
Tools for Measuring Humidity
Accurate monitoring is key for maintaining ideal conditions:
- Hygrometer: Digital or analog devices measure relative humidity precisely.
- Thermo-hygrometer Combos: Measure both temperature and RH simultaneously.
- Environmental Controllers: Advanced setups integrate sensors with climate control systems.
Regular measurement helps detect deviations early allowing timely corrections.
Ideal Monitoring Practices
- Measure at plant canopy height where leaves interact with ambient air.
- Take readings multiple times daily (morning, midday, evening).
- Record data over days to identify trends or sudden changes.
Methods to Control Humidity Levels
Increasing Humidity
In dry indoor or greenhouse environments:
- Use humidifiers near plant beds.
- Place open trays filled with water near plants; evaporation raises local RH.
- Group plants close together; collective transpiration increases ambient moisture.
- Mist foliage sparingly if appropriate (avoid excess wetting which promotes disease).
Reducing Humidity
In overly humid conditions:
- Enhance ventilation using fans or vents for increased airflow.
- Employ dehumidifiers if necessary in enclosed spaces.
- Avoid overhead watering; use drip irrigation watering soil directly.
- Space plants adequately to improve air circulation between leaves.
Combining these techniques allows growers to fine-tune environmental conditions favoring Jubilee health.
